Brick flatwork repair services involve fixing and restoring damaged or deteriorating brick surfaces such as patios, walkways, driveways, and steps. Over time, exposure to weather, ground movement, and everyday wear can cause bricks to crack, shift, or settle unevenly. Repair work typically includes replacing broken or missing bricks, re-leveling uneven surfaces, and addressing underlying issues that may be causing the damage.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ques to ensure that the repaired brickwork blends seamlessly with the existing surface, restoring both appearance and functionality.
This service helps resolve a variety of common problems that homeowners may encounter with their brick surfaces. Cracks and chips can create tripping hazards or lead to further deterioration if left unaddressed. Uneven surfaces caused by settling can make walking or driving uncomfortable and unsafe. Additionally, loose or shifting bricks can lead to water pooling or infiltration, which may cause more extensive damage over time. Brick flatwork repair can stabilize and strengthen these surfaces, preventing future issues and extending the lifespan of the brickwork.

The overview below groups typical Brick Flatwork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Catonsville,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or brick flatwork repairs in Catonsville often range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few bricks or patching small cracks, fall within this range. Larger or more complex small jobs may approach $700 or more.
Medium-Scale Projects - replacing or repairing larger sections of brickwork us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ects involving several bricks or partial repaving tend to fall into this middle range, with fewer reaching the higher end.
Full Replacement - complete removal and replacement of a brick flatwork area can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more, depending on size and complexity. Larger, more intricate projects can exceed this range, especially if structural adjustments are needed.
Complex or Custom Work - highly detailed or custom brick flatwork projects, such as decorative facades or extensive repairs, can cost $10,000 or more. These projects are less common but are handled by local contractors for specialized need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of brick flatwork repair services are available in Catonsville? Local contractors offer a range of services including crack repair, joint restoration, surface leveling, and complete brick replacement to address various issues with brick flatwork.
How can I tell if my brick flatwork needs repair? Signs such as cracked or crumbling bricks, uneven surfaces, or water pooling can indicate the need for professional repair services from experienced local contractors.
What causes damage to brick flatwork in residential areas? Common causes include ground movement, freeze-thaw cycles, moisture infiltration, and improper installation, which can all be addressed by local service providers.
Are there different repair techniques used for brick flatwork? Yes, depending on the condition, local pros may use techniques like tuckpointing, patching, surface sealing, or complete rebuilding to restore brick flatwork.
